Sus

Suspicious, or suspect, clipped; a slang word with roots in British police jargon and 2000s American English that Among Us handed to the entire planet in 2020 as the only word needed to accuse a crewmate. The record notes 'sus' is now used by children who have never played the game and by adults who have never stopped.

Correction @speedrun_stella · Archivist 12 Mar 2020

Correction: 'sus' did not come from Among Us. It was on Urban Dictionary in 2003 and in the mouths of British police much earlier; the game merely made it the most-typed word of a lockdown.
